The Village Halloween Parade

The Village Halloween Parade is an iconic New York City tradition that has been captivating residents and visitors for decades. This massive,open-to-all procession takes place in the heart of Greenwich Village and attracts thousands of costumed participants and spectators. From the most creative and elaborate costumes to the wackiest and weirdest,you’ll see it all here. The parade’s vibrant energy and lively atmosphere make it a must-visit event on Halloween night.

Pumpkin Patches and Spooky Decor

Embracing the fall season,pumpkin patches and spooky decor can be found throughout New York. Places like the Queens County Farm Museum offer pumpkin picking,hayrides,and a corn maze for a perfect autumn day out. Streets and storefronts are adorned with eerie decorations,from cobwebs to skeletons,creating an eerie ambiance that sets the Halloween mood.

The Great Jack O’Lantern Blaze

For a more family-friendly Halloween experience,head to the Hudson Valley for the Great Jack O’Lantern Blaze. Thousands of intricately carved pumpkins light up the night in a mesmerizing display of artistry and creativity. Stroll through the illuminated pathways and marvel at the pumpkin sculptures that range from whimsical to hauntingly beautiful.

Historic Haunts

New York City is steeped in history,and many of its iconic landmarks have ghostly tales to tell. Take a guided tour of haunted places like the Merchant’s House Museum,known for its eerie sightings,or explore the haunted history of the Morris-Jumel Mansion,the oldest house in Manhattan. These tours offer a spine-chilling look into the city’s past and the spirits that may still linger.

Trick-or-Treating Extravaganza

New York City is home to many family-friendly neighborhoods that go all out for trick-or-treating. Areas like Park Slope in Brooklyn and the Upper West Side in Manhattan are known for their spirited Halloween celebrations. Many brownstone-lined streets are beautifully decorated,and residents hand out candy to little ghosts and superheroes. It’s a heartwarming way to experience Halloween in the city.
